Failure to properly install this unit may result in property damage, serious injury or even death.
Prior to assembly, ensure the wall is structurally sound and capable of supporting the entire basketball goal
system.
Additional hardware, supports, bracing or other structural changes may be needed to the mounting area for
safe installation and use of this product.
The owner is responsible for ensuring the wall or structure the system is mounted to is structurally sound and
capable of supporting the stress of the system. If needed, contact a professional engineer to evaluate your
structure beforehand. Installation may require full access to the rear side of the structure.
Read this manual all the way through before starting to install your system. Then read each step completely
before beginning installation. Ensure you understand each step fully and comply with all steps for a safe
installation
Safety Instructions
It is the responsibility of purchaser to ensure that all installers and players fully comply with the detailed
instructions set forth in this product installation manual. Product assembly should be carried out exactly as
instructed and owner supervision of use and installation is required to prevent risk of product malfunction or
risk injury.
All tools used to assemble this product should be used in compliance with manufacturer's guidelines.
Installation of this product will require heavy lifting and bending. Any person that is not capable of such
activity should not participate in the installation of this product.
If using a ladder during assembly, use extreme caution and refer to the warnings and cautions on the ladder.
Due to the size and weight of this product, we recommend at least (3) competent adults are present.
Make sure there are no overhead power lines within a 25‐foot radius of the basketball system.
Keep all organic materials away from parts and components to avoid corrosion.
Never dunk or hang on your system.
Never climb on any part of the basketball system as it was not intended for this activity.
Never use the basketball system as a lift or to hoist anything.
Players should wear protective mouth guard during play to avoid any kind of dental injury.
Players should refrain from wearing any jewelry that could potentially get caught in the rim or net.
Never allow children to adjust basketball system.
Check the basketball system and all associated hardware, supports and bracing on a regular basis to ensure
that there are no signs of deterioration or corrosion, loose hardware, or damaged parts. If you see any signs of
damage, stop using immediately and perform maintenance or contact PROformance Hoops® for replacement.
For maintenance repairs please contact a professional.
During installation be sure the wall is clear of any type of utilities (wires, gas lines, water lines, etc.)
Be sure you have safe access to the rear side of the wall to complete the installation.
Failure to follow these safety instructions could result in product malfunction, serious injury, or even death.
